Honestly I don’t know. I just kind of pick a lure and stick with it. Spoons are often faster sinkers, so they work well in deeper areas with less flow. Jerk baits also work great for that though if you want to to a jerk/pause kind of retrieve. I caught my PB wild brown on a spoon. Not too many people use them in rivers here anymore, besides the traditional Toby spoon for salmon & sea trout. They both work kind of hand in hand. Just different presentations in similar conditions, all depends on what they want on the day.

My BFS setups were cheap man. The 2nd from the top was £140 for the reel, £60 for the rod. Not cheap cheap but cheaper that a lot of good trout spinning rods. The top is a very cheap setup. Glass rod was around £15, reel was £21! They are worth the investment for me, I much prefer bfs over spinning gear. It’s for me, more accurate & easier casting. It also helps with quickly reeling so that your lure isn’t taken easy by quick currents
